
Reminiscent of an artist's studio, a table for CS Interiors designed by Casa Spazio with Atelier Turner had paper walls, ample brushes, and open jars of paint. Guests were encouraged to get creative and add to the background mural.

At Gensler and Herman Miller's vignette, the dining table was surrounded by walls covered in thousands of Hershey's Kisses wrapped in purple foil. Attendees were invited to take one as a symbol of the "many hands it takes to spark positive change."

Borgata Lounge

In the basement space of 82 Mercer, the festival's casino sponsor the Borgata created a lounge space that let attendees play casino games, snap pics in a photo booth, and paint the interactive graffiti wall, which included chocolate "paint" and "spray paint." The activation was open for three days, running from Thursday to Saturday.
